Abstract :
Neural networks offer a number of advantages over other architectures: they are capable of generalisation, and because of their strong-interconnectivity, they are capable of offering real-time solutions to complex optimisation problems. The authors have applied a multilayer feed-forward network of perceptrons to the problem of equalisation in digital communication systems. In the absence of rigorous analytical bounds, they have simulated the neural equaliser and present results of its performance in comparison to the linear transversal equaliser implemented on the A100 DSP device
